Montana and Maggie are two very friendly, affectionate, loving and sweet little cats who would suit all kind, quiet and loving homes. They truly are a little dream team and so lovely to share a home with. Whoever adopts them will be very lucky.
Montana and Maggie came to us after their owner went to a nursing home. They have been well loved and their world was understandably turned upside down when they found themselves in a pound. Terrified, confused and stressed we stepped in and rescued them as they were due to be euthanised due to overcrowding. They are now in a loving foster home and their true selves are really starting to shine again!
These girls adore each other and have been together their whole lives, so we will not be splitting them up. After everything they have lost, they don't deserve to lose each other too. They cuddle, groom each other, intertwine their tails, chat and is truly is so heartwarming seeing their strong bond.
If you are wanting relaxed, friendly, sweet and gorgeous little cats then please consider this pair, they are being overlooked due to their colouring, age and because adult pairs are so hard to find homes for.
Both girls are desexed, up to date with vaccinations, flea/worm treated, microchipped and kitty litter trained. If you are interested in meeting and adopting them please apply by clicking on the application form below:

Adoption details
If a member of the public is interested in adopting they will need to fill out an application form on our website. If approved, a phone interview will be conducted. If the interview is successful they are able to meet the animal and if all goes well adopt on the day.
